File tree 5 files changed +15
-10
lines changed
5 files changed +15
-10
lines changed Original file line number Diff line number Diff line change @@ -2,7 +2,8 @@ FROM buildpack-deps:jessie
2
2
3
3
ENV RUSTUP_HOME=/usr/local/rustup \
4
4
CARGO_HOME=/usr/local/cargo \
5
- PATH=/usr/local/cargo/bin:$PATH
5
+ PATH=/usr/local/cargo/bin:$PATH \
6
+ RUST_VERSION=1.25.0
6
7
7
8
RUN set -eux; \
8
9
\
@@ -20,7 +21,7 @@ RUN set -eux; \
20
21
wget "$url" ; \
21
22
echo "${rustupSha256} *rustup-init" | sha256sum -c -; \
22
23
chmod +x rustup-init; \
23
- ./rustup-init -y --no-modify-path --default-toolchain 1.25.0 ; \
24
+ ./rustup-init -y --no-modify-path --default-toolchain $RUST_VERSION ; \
24
25
rm rustup-init; \
25
26
chmod -R a+w $RUSTUP_HOME $CARGO_HOME; \
26
27
rustup --version; \
Original file line number Diff line number Diff line change @@ -2,7 +2,8 @@ FROM buildpack-deps:stretch
2
2
3
3
ENV RUSTUP_HOME=/usr/local/rustup \
4
4
CARGO_HOME=/usr/local/cargo \
5
- PATH=/usr/local/cargo/bin:$PATH
5
+ PATH=/usr/local/cargo/bin:$PATH \
6
+ RUST_VERSION=1.25.0
6
7
7
8
RUN set -eux; \
8
9
\
@@ -20,7 +21,7 @@ RUN set -eux; \
20
21
wget "$url" ; \
21
22
echo "${rustupSha256} *rustup-init" | sha256sum -c -; \
22
23
chmod +x rustup-init; \
23
- ./rustup-init -y --no-modify-path --default-toolchain 1.25.0 ; \
24
+ ./rustup-init -y --no-modify-path --default-toolchain $RUST_VERSION ; \
24
25
rm rustup-init; \
25
26
chmod -R a+w $RUSTUP_HOME $CARGO_HOME; \
26
27
rustup --version; \
Original file line number Diff line number Diff line change @@ -2,7 +2,8 @@ FROM debian:stretch-slim
2
2
3
3
ENV RUSTUP_HOME=/usr/local/rustup \
4
4
CARGO_HOME=/usr/local/cargo \
5
- PATH=/usr/local/cargo/bin:$PATH
5
+ PATH=/usr/local/cargo/bin:$PATH \
6
+ RUST_VERSION=1.25.0
6
7
7
8
RUN set -eux; \
8
9
apt-get update; \
@@ -27,7 +28,7 @@ RUN set -eux; \
27
28
wget "$url" ; \
28
29
echo "${rustupSha256} *rustup-init" | sha256sum -c -; \
29
30
chmod +x rustup-init; \
30
- ./rustup-init -y --no-modify-path --default-toolchain 1.25.0 ; \
31
+ ./rustup-init -y --no-modify-path --default-toolchain $RUST_VERSION ; \
31
32
rm rustup-init; \
32
33
chmod -R a+w $RUSTUP_HOME $CARGO_HOME; \
33
34
rustup --version; \
Original file line number Diff line number Diff line change @@ -2,7 +2,8 @@ FROM buildpack-deps:%%DEBIAN-SUITE%%
2
2
3
3
ENV RUSTUP_HOME=/usr/local/rustup \
4
4
CARGO_HOME=/usr/local/cargo \
5
- PATH=/usr/local/cargo/bin:$PATH
5
+ PATH=/usr/local/cargo/bin:$PATH \
6
+ RUST_VERSION=%%RUST-VERSION%%
6
7
7
8
RUN set -eux; \
8
9
\
@@ -13,7 +14,7 @@ RUN set -eux; \
13
14
wget "$url"; \
14
15
echo "${rustupSha256} *rustup-init" | sha256sum -c -; \
15
16
chmod +x rustup-init; \
16
- ./rustup-init -y --no-modify-path --default-toolchain %%RUST-VERSION%% ; \
17
+ ./rustup-init -y --no-modify-path --default-toolchain $RUST_VERSION ; \
17
18
rm rustup-init; \
18
19
chmod -R a+w $RUSTUP_HOME $CARGO_HOME; \
19
20
rustup --version; \
Original file line number Diff line number Diff line change @@ -2,7 +2,8 @@ FROM debian:%%DEBIAN-SUITE%%-slim
2
2
3
3
ENV RUSTUP_HOME=/usr/local/rustup \
4
4
CARGO_HOME=/usr/local/cargo \
5
- PATH=/usr/local/cargo/bin:$PATH
5
+ PATH=/usr/local/cargo/bin:$PATH \
6
+ RUST_VERSION=%%RUST-VERSION%%
6
7
7
8
RUN set -eux; \
8
9
apt-get update; \
@@ -20,7 +21,7 @@ RUN set -eux; \
20
21
wget "$url"; \
21
22
echo "${rustupSha256} *rustup-init" | sha256sum -c -; \
22
23
chmod +x rustup-init; \
23
- ./rustup-init -y --no-modify-path --default-toolchain %%RUST-VERSION%% ; \
24
+ ./rustup-init -y --no-modify-path --default-toolchain $RUST_VERSION ; \
24
25
rm rustup-init; \
25
26
chmod -R a+w $RUSTUP_HOME $CARGO_HOME; \
26
27
rustup --version; \
You can’t perform that action at this time.
0 commit comments